Quantum weak measurement theory will be outlined. In principle, this could explain how the superposition of different neutrino flavours, and their subsequent detection, could give rise to apparent superluminal propagation, but this quantum interference effect is too small to account for recent observations. Ref: M.V. Berry, N. Brunner, S. Popescu and P. Shukla, J. Phys. A: Math. Theor. 44, (2011), 492001. |
